Make fasting fun: Sago, chia seed, pumpkin snacks for Navratri
N avratri fasting is the perfect opportunity for detoxification and weight loss as there is ample scope to give healthy twist to whatever we eat. Ingredients such as buckwheat flour, water chestnut flour, sabudana amaranth flour, are generally eaten during this time. They are loaded with protein and gluten-free.
So, if you are tired of the same khichdi and kheer for every fast, here are a few delicious low-calorie recipes using sabudana, chia seeds and buckwheat flour to try.
SABUDANA SQUARES Ingredients
Sabudana 1 cup l
Boiled potatoes 2 no. l
Roasted peanuts 1/2 cup l
Sendha namak l
Green chilli l
Coriander leaves l
Method
Make a mixture of the ground l
sabudana, boiled potatoes, peanuts. Knead it into a dough. Add salt, green chillis, coriander leaves and mix well.
Spread this mixture on a thali l evenly and cut out squares using a knife. Let it sit for 30 minutes in the refrigerator.
Deep fry or air fry. l
CHIA SEEDS PUDDING
Ingredients
Chia seeds 2 tbsp l
Coconut milk 1/2 cup l
Sugar (optional) 1 tsp l
Banana in slices 1/2 no. l
Method
Mix the sugar in coconut milk. l
Soak the chia seeds in the l
coconut milk overnight or for two hours.
Top the chia seeds pudding l
with banana slices.
PUMPKIN BUCKWHEAT PAKORAS
Ingredients
Pumpkin in small pieces l
Buckwheat flour 1 cup l
Tapioca flour 2 tbsp l
Green chilli l
Coriander leaves 1/4 cup l
Method
Make a batter of buckwheat l flour, tapioca flour, green chili, coriander leaves and salt using water.
Heat oil in a pan. Dip the l pumpkin in the batter and cover well. Quickly, fry the batter in the hot oil.
